How To Fix OIUSB030 - Total volume does not equal allocated volume for day &.


OIUSB030 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: OIUSB - E&P Sales and Balancing Messages

  • Message number: 030

  • Message text: Total volume does not equal allocated volume for day &.

OIUSB030 - Details

  • The SAP error message OIUSB030, which states "Total volume does not equal allocated volume for day &," typically occurs in the context of SAP's Oil and Gas (Upstream) module, particularly when dealing with volume allocations and reporting.
    
    Cause: This error indicates a discrepancy between the total volume of transactions recorded for a specific day and the volume that has been allocated for that same day. The causes can include: Data Entry Errors: Incorrect data entry during the recording of volumes can lead to mismatches. Incomplete Transactions: Some transactions may not have been fully processed or recorded, leading to an incomplete total. Timing Issues: If transactions are entered after the allocation process has been completed, they may not be included in the total volume.
    Configuration Issues: Incorrect configuration settings in the allocation process can lead to discrepancies. System Bugs: Occasionally, software bugs or issues in the SAP system can cause this error.
